Driving...in Tokyo?

You think its bad in Dallas? This will make you nauseous!

Get Adobe Flash player


940 x 528
705 x 396
470 x 264
Auto play video?

After making your selection, copy and paste the embed code above.

I know, I know. Tokyo isn't Dallas. Tokyo isn't even in Texas, but in celebration of there being a brand new driver on Dallas roads (me) I shall post this video I made my freshman year... while I was living in Tokyo. 

Fans of this Story